Excellent Processing Performance Magnesium Alloy Bar For Automobile Industry Introduction: The density of pure magnesium is 1.74g/cm3, which is 2/3 of aluminum and 1/4 of steel. Magnesium is the most abundant element on earth, accounting for about 2.35% of the total weight of the earth's crust, second only to aluminum (8.0%) and iron (5.8%) among metal elements.
